Output fe682d368f38ec700f3059108d987ec647ae3ee0c12838c4d16cbf1da4d5f3ae:12

value
143097058
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43faaeb4226f375d8d4b0fde2c1e7d41e6cb626e OP_EQUALVERIFY OP_CHECKSIG
address
17CSaaGmm5CUzpUvMZhU9pVZA8wpRTykck
transaction
fe682d368f38ec700f3059108d987ec647ae3ee0c12838c4d16cbf1da4d5f3ae
spent
true